If you looking for the alternative IP voting of the varuious app_rpt flavors you can try XIPAR: http://www.xelatec.com/xipar/simplevoter It wont be as seamless of voting as a RTCM, but its much simpler, doesnt require anything more then PC's, the IP backhaul and usb radio interfaces with radios capable of giving discriminator audio. Conventional hardware voting comparators could work but require the backhaul, which in most commercial applications is 4 wire e&m voice circuits using either tone signaling or e&m signaling. Here are some products to start with;
There is the Raven M4x
http://www.ravencomm.com/documents/products_doc3_23.pdf
Raytheon JPS SNV-12 (Though the future of this product is up in the air, it was the defacto standard. Uses 600 ohm VF circuits, IP connectivity needs to be overlaid) http://www.simulcastsolutions.com/userfiles/file/appnotes/vSnv12App.pdf
Motorola Spectra Tac (Obsolete Now Motorola has pretty much abandoned analog FM technology. Uses 600 ohm VF circuits,) http://www.repeater-builder.com/motorola/spectra-tac/spectratac-index.html
The above voters all use some method of signal/noise voting. The JPS SNV-12 and the Raven M4X use DSP to make decision, while the Spectra Tac was pretty much an analog noise measurement vs a status tone/audio AGC level. The SpectraTac does not support non-Motorola receivers unless you know the "secret sauce" which I am privy to.
This site has some practical examples of projects that are simulcast, but by design incorporate the SNV-12 voters.

XIPAR does not do GPS timing of the audio so there will be no timing of audio. Its called "simple voter", no frills. XIPAR simply selects the best receiver based on DSP signal strength measurements. On Wed, Mar 30, 2016 at 9:01 AM, Joe Leikhim <rhyolite@leikhim.com> wrote:

What is the problem with the RTCM and simulcast? Analog simulcast may never sound as good as a single site, because it does experience/cause time differential interference and noise and therefore requires some very specific design constraints. However, for some applications it still is the way to go. Moving forward 5-10 years, two slot DMR with IP connectivity will be the way to go. Before I get flamed, TETRA never got a foothold in the US and because FCC eliminated most 25KHz channels, getting TETRA to play in the US is reserved for those few who have the contiguous spectrum. I will confess to being a lurker here, primarily because I have interests both in the commercial LMR and the "ham radio". The RTCM and IP Simulcast support interests me because I have done a lot of simulcast design work in Public Safety and the commercial support of analog simulcast is becoming threatened with the loss of Raytheon JPS SNV-12 product. Also the commercial products are very pricey and complex. That being said, I see the RTCM as having some potential niche in the commercial LMR world. Joe On 3/30/2016 2:52 PM, Steve Wright wrote:
